Struct rust_tdlib::types::KeyboardButtonTypeRequestPoll
source · [−]pub struct KeyboardButtonTypeRequestPoll { /* private fields */ }Expand description
A button that allows the user to create and send a poll when pressed; available only in private chats
Implementations
Trait Implementations
sourceimpl AsRef<KeyboardButtonTypeRequestPoll> for KeyboardButtonTypeRequestPoll
impl AsRef<KeyboardButtonTypeRequestPoll> for KeyboardButtonTypeRequestPoll
sourcefn as_ref(&self) -> &KeyboardButtonTypeRequestPoll
fn as_ref(&self) -> &KeyboardButtonTypeRequestPoll
Converts this type into a shared reference of the (usually inferred) input type.
sourceimpl Clone for KeyboardButtonTypeRequestPoll
impl Clone for KeyboardButtonTypeRequestPoll
sourcefn clone(&self) -> KeyboardButtonTypeRequestPoll
fn clone(&self) -> KeyboardButtonTypeRequestPoll
Returns a copy of the value. Read more
1.0.0 · sourcefn clone_from(&mut self, source: &Self)
fn clone_from(&mut self, source: &Self)
Performs copy-assignment from source. Read more
sourceimpl Debug for KeyboardButtonTypeRequestPoll
impl Debug for KeyboardButtonTypeRequestPoll
sourceimpl Default for KeyboardButtonTypeRequestPoll
impl Default for KeyboardButtonTypeRequestPoll
sourcefn default() -> KeyboardButtonTypeRequestPoll
fn default() -> KeyboardButtonTypeRequestPoll
Returns the “default value” for a type. Read more
sourceimpl<'de> Deserialize<'de> for KeyboardButtonTypeRequestPoll
impl<'de> Deserialize<'de> for KeyboardButtonTypeRequestPoll
sourcefn deserialize<__D>(__deserializer: __D) -> Result<Self, __D::Error> where
__D: Deserializer<'de>,
fn deserialize<__D>(__deserializer: __D) -> Result<Self, __D::Error> where
__D: Deserializer<'de>,
Deserialize this value from the given Serde deserializer. Read more
impl TDKeyboardButtonType for KeyboardButtonTypeRequestPoll
Auto Trait Implementations
impl RefUnwindSafe for KeyboardButtonTypeRequestPoll
impl Send for KeyboardButtonTypeRequestPoll
impl Sync for KeyboardButtonTypeRequestPoll
impl Unpin for KeyboardButtonTypeRequestPoll
impl UnwindSafe for KeyboardButtonTypeRequestPoll
Blanket Implementations
sourceimpl<T> BorrowMut<T> for T where
T: ?Sized,
impl<T> BorrowMut<T> for T where
T: ?Sized,
const: unstable · sourcefn borrow_mut(&mut self) -> &mut T
fn borrow_mut(&mut self) -> &mut T
Mutably borrows from an owned value. Read more